When did Honda stop making the ST1300?
Production continued through the 2012 model year. In November 2013, following deletion of the ST1300 from the model line, Honda announced the CTX1300, a cruiser motorcycle powered by a version of the ST1300’s engine modified for better fuel economy and increased torque at low RPMs.

Do they still make Honda ST1300?
The ST is still listed in the U.S. as a 2012 model and is gone completely from Honda Canada’s web site. They’re still selling the Pan in some markets (the U.K. and France, both of which have country-specifc models) but not in others (Germany, The Netherlands, South Africa, Australia).

How heavy is the Honda CTX700?
Honda claims a curb weight of 478.4 pounds for the base CTX700N and 500.4 pounds for the DCT and ABS version.

How long will an ST1300 last?
Thanks to Honda’s exceptional engineering designs, its legendary reliability, and ease of maintenance, you can expect an ST1100 or ST1300 motorcycle to last up to 40,000 miles or more, which translates to about 10-13 years if you average 3,000 to 4,000 miles per year.
